The executive branch is made up of?

History
1 answer:
dexar [7]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

\boxed{\bold{The \ President \ and \ the \ Vice \ President}}

Explanation:

  • The executive branch is made up of <u>The President and the Vice President</u>

<u></u>

The executive branch consists of the "major part" of the decision making part of the nation. The two most popular people that are in the executive branch are the President and Vice President.
